3. Setup and Installation
Before installation, ensure the power supply is disconnected. Installation should only be performed by qualified personnel.
3.1 Mounting
The controller is designed for panel mounting. Ensure adequate space for ventilation and access to wiring terminals. Secure the unit using appropriate mounting hardware (not included) through the designated mounting points on the sides of the unit.
3.2 Electrical Connections
Refer to the wiring diagram (typically found on the unit or in a separate wiring guide) for specific connections. Based on the rear view (Figure 3), the unit features multiple terminals for power, sensor input (RTD 104 type as indicated on the label), and control outputs.
- Power Supply: Connect the appropriate power voltage to the designated terminals. Verify voltage requirements on the product label.
- Sensor Input: Connect the RTD 104 temperature sensor to the specified input terminals. Ensure correct polarity and wiring for accurate readings.
- Control Output: Connect the controlled device (e.g., heater, cooler) to the output terminals. Observe maximum current and voltage ratings for the output relays.
- Grounding: Ensure the unit is properly grounded to prevent electrical hazards.
Caution: Incorrect wiring can damage the unit and pose safety risks. Always consult a qualified electrician if unsure.
4. Operating Instructions
Once the controller is properly installed and powered, it is ready for operation.
4.1 Setting the Temperature
The Love Controls 541-8134-838-851-8174 features a manual dial on the front panel for setting the desired temperature (setpoint).
- Locate the large central dial on the front of the controller (refer to Figure 1).
- Gently rotate the dial clockwise or counter-clockwise to align the indicator with the desired temperature on the 0-200°F scale.
- The controller will then work to maintain the connected system at this set temperature.
4.2 Monitoring Temperature
The current temperature is indicated by the needle on the front display, allowing for continuous monitoring of the process temperature relative to the setpoint.
5. Maintenance
Regular maintenance ensures the longevity and accurate operation of your temperature controller.
- Cleaning: Periodically clean the exterior of the unit with a soft, dry cloth. Do not use abrasive cleaners or solvents. Ensure no dust or debris accumulates around the ventilation openings.
- Inspections: Regularly inspect wiring connections for looseness or signs of corrosion. Check the sensor for damage or buildup that might affect its accuracy.
- Calibration: While this model is designed for robust performance, if you suspect inaccuracies, professional calibration may be required. Refer to a qualified service technician.
Warning: Disconnect all power before performing any maintenance or inspection.
6. Troubleshooting
This section provides solutions to common issues you might encounter.
| Problem | Possible Cause | Solution |
|---|---|---|
| Controller not powering on. | No power supply; incorrect wiring; blown fuse (internal/external). | Check power connections. Verify power source. Inspect wiring for faults. Consult a qualified technician for internal fuse checks. |
| Incorrect temperature reading. | Faulty sensor; incorrect sensor wiring; sensor not properly placed. | Check sensor connections and ensure they are secure. Verify sensor type (RTD 104). Ensure sensor is correctly positioned in the measurement area. Replace sensor if faulty. |
| Temperature not controlled. | Output wiring issue; faulty output relay; setpoint too close to ambient. | Verify output wiring to the controlled device. Check if the controlled device (e.g., heater) is functioning. Ensure the setpoint is achievable by the system. |
| Dial is stiff or difficult to turn. | Accumulation of dust or debris; internal mechanical issue. | Gently clean around the dial. Do not force the dial. If the issue persists, contact support. |
If the problem persists after attempting these solutions, contact Love Controls customer support or a qualified service technician.
